Description

Anduril Industries is a defense technology company with a mission to transform U.S. and allied military capabilities with advanced technology.

As a Manufacturing Planner, you will own the critical bridge between engineering design, supply chain, and shop-floor execution for our advanced autonomous systems.

Responsibilities

  • Manufacturing Planning & Execution: Direct the creation and maintenance of comprehensive manufacturing plans, oversee the translation of complex 2D/3D engineering drawings into clear work instructions, and optimize operational process routings in our MES.
  • Bill of Materials Management: Own the strategy for creation and maintenance of the MBOM and as-built configuration management, ensuring accurate translation from the EBOM.
  • Production Scheduling & Prioritization: Partner with Operations, Quality, and Supply Chain to establish build sequences, monitor order flow, and make sequencing and allocation decisions to support production ramp-up.
  • Engineering Change Coordination: Manage engineering changes across active manufacturing plans, assessing impact on active MES routings, work-in-progress, and hardware delivery timelines.
  • Cross-Functional Alignment: Serve as a primary interface between Design Engineering, Manufacturing Engineering, Supply Chain, Quality, and Production Operations to align on goals, resolve line blockers, and meet delivery commitments.
  • DFX Producibility Input: Collaborate upstream with design teams during DFM and DFA reviews to ensure assembly sequences, build procedures, and routings are optimized for cost, quality, and scalability.
  • Continuous Improvement: Analyze manufacturing discrepancies, scrap, and operational process data using first-principles problem-solving and root-cause analysis to enhance production efficiency and yield.
  • Shop-Floor Support: Provide hands-on manufacturing planning support directly on the floor during New Product Introduction (NPI), prototype builds, and rate ramp-ups.
